氷室京介 (Kyosuke Himuro) is a musician and singer from Gunma, Japan. He was a member of the legendary Japanese rock group BOØWY from 1980 to 1988. Formed in 1988, B’z are guitarist 松本孝弘 and vocalist, 稲葉浩志. Over the span of thirty-six years, B’z have released 22 albums, 6 EPs (including a Korea-only release) and 54 singles, with 25 of the albums , 3 EPs and 49 of the singles consecutively debuting #1 on Japan’s Oricon Chart.
